Want to use Native Pro/ENGINEER Files in CATIA V5?

As designers and manufacturers extend their design capabilities through outsourcing, partnerships, and consolidations, they increasingly face the challenge of needing to leverage legacy CAD data and communicate across multiple CAD platforms. Often, they will try the neutral file translators (IGES and STEP) that are built into most CAD systems. However, these additional steps take time and open the possibility to data loss.

Rather than exporting IGES or STEP files from Pro/ENGINEER, or bothering someone else to take the time to convert them, many companies have decided to use the MultiCAx - PD Plug-in Product (PDL): Pro/ENGINEER Plug-in available for CATIA V5. This provides the ability to easily handle proprietary data from Pro/ENGINEER in order to enable design in-context, visualize a digital mockup and support the management of product structures that include foreign CAD data in CATIA V5. Further, in those cases where customers have an investment in Pro/ENGINEER and Pro/INTRALINK, access to these files can be automated by implementing RAND's iExchange product which links the data in Pro/INTRLINK to SMARTEAM. This will enable users to streamline the use of legacy data in CATIA V5 and provide the extended benefits that SMARTEAM brings while protecting existing investments and providing a smooth migration to PLM.
